Axos Financial has announced strong financial results for its second fiscal quarter, which concluded on December 31, 2025. Company leadership highlighted an exceptional performance across multiple key areas, including growth, credit quality, and profitability.
During the quarterly review, executives underscored significant linked-quarter loan growth as a primary driver of success. This expansion in the loan portfolio was complemented by higher net interest income, reflecting a favorable operating environment and effective balance sheet management. The company's credit metrics remained solid, indicating prudent underwriting and a stable asset quality profile despite broader economic uncertainties.
Management expressed confidence in the firm's strategic direction and its ability to continue capitalizing on market opportunities. The results point to a resilient business model capable of delivering value through disciplined growth and operational efficiency. The quarter's performance sets a positive tone for the remainder of the fiscal year, with the company well-positioned to maintain its momentum in a dynamic financial landscape.
